A Nebraska Certificate of Merger of a Foreign Limited Partnership into a Delaware Limited Partnership is a legal document that signifies the consolidation or merger of a foreign limited partnership (LP) organized and existing under the laws of Nebraska into a Delaware Limited Partnership. This certificate is necessary to formalize the merging process in compliance with the laws and regulations of both Nebraska and Delaware. In order to complete the Nebraska Certificate of Merger of a Foreign Limited Partnership into a Delaware Limited Partnership, specific information is required. This includes the names and addresses of both the merging Nebraska LP and the Delaware Limited Partnership, the effective date of the merger, the terms and conditions of the merger, and the overall structure and management of the merged entity.
